Harmanpreet Kaur broke down in tears after leading India to a historic victory over Australia in the 2025 ICC Women’s Cricket World Cup semi-final. India pulled off a record chase of 338 runs, winning by five wickets in a thrilling finish that stunned the cricketing world. Harmanpreet played a captain’s knock, scoring 89 runs and building a vital 167-run partnership with Jemimah Rodrigues, who anchored the innings with composure and determination. The emotional moment came when the final runs were scored, Harmanpreet rushed onto the field to hug Jemimah, overwhelmed by pride and relief as India sealed their spot in the World Cup final. The win was celebrated as one of the greatest moments in Indian women’s cricket history, symbolizing years of hard work, resilience, and belief.
